Where is Edmonton County Court and Family Court?
Court House 59 Fore Street
Edmonton
London
N18 2TN
Civil and family: 020 8884 6500
Fax: 0870 324 0314
Appointments: 020 8884 6510
DX: 136686 Edmonton 3

How to Get to Edmonton County Court and Family Court from London Southgate
Edmonton County Court and Family Court is a 12 minute car journey from London Southgate, via route A406.
If you plan to walk, the journey will consist of a 1 hour 3 minute walk via A111.
What Facilities Are Available At Edmonton County Court and Family Court?
This Court has baby changing facilities
This Court has a children's room.
Guide dogs are welcome at this Court.
Disabled access and toilet facilities.
How To Prepare For Court
Appearing in court can be an intimidating experience, but it's important to remember that there are strategies you can use to feel more prepared and confident. Gathering and organising all the necessary documentation, including your hearing letter and relevant paperwork, is an important first step.
Seeking guidance and advice from your solicitor can also be incredibly helpful, as they have valuable experience and knowledge. Another important factor to consider is how you present yourself in court. Dressing appropriately can make a big difference in how you are perceived by the judge and others present. By taking these steps, you can feel more at ease and ready to navigate the court proceedings.
Walking into a courthouse can be a daunting experience, but with proper preparation, the process can be smooth and stress-free. Arriving early is crucial to avoiding unexpected delays, enabling ample time to navigate heavy traffic and long security lines. Once inside, be sure to comply with all security measures and protocols to ensure a secure environment for everyone involved.
During the hearing, it's essential to remain focused and attentive at all times to show respect for both the proceedings and the court. Avoid any potential distractions, like using your phone or taking pictures, to maintain a professional atmosphere. By following these straightforward steps, your experience arriving at court can be less intimidating, and the process can run much more smoothly.
